Overview
Soybean Oil, often referred to as Soya Bean Oil, is one of the most widely used vegetable oils in the world. Extracted from soybeans, this light, neutral-flavored oil is versatile and ideal for a wide range of cooking applications, including frying, sautéing, baking, and dressing. Rich in polyunsaturated fats, including omega-3 and omega-6 fatty acids, Soybean Oil offers heart-healthy benefits while providing a stable, reliable cooking medium for everyday meals.
With a high smoke point and mild taste, Soybean Oil can be used for high-heat cooking, and it absorbs the flavors of other ingredients, making it a great base for all types of dishes, from stir-fries to baked goods. It is a cost-effective and healthy option for both home kitchens and large-scale foodservice operations.
Key Points
-
Neutral Flavor: Soybean Oil has a mild, neutral flavor, which allows the natural tastes of your ingredients to shine
through, making it ideal for a variety of cooking methods.
-
Heart-Healthy Fats: Soybean Oil is rich in polyunsaturated fats, including omega-3 and omega-6 fatty acids, which can help
support heart health and improve cholesterol levels.
-
High Smoke Point: With a smoke point of around 450°F (232°C), Soybean Oil is perfect for high-heat cooking methods like
frying, sautéing, and grilling.
-
Versatile Use: Suitable for frying, stir-frying, baking, roasting, and as a base for salad dressings and marinades.
-
Affordable & Practical: Soybean Oil is one of the most cost-effective oils available, making it a popular choice for
large-scale kitchens, foodservice businesses, and home cooks alike.
-
Rich in Vitamin E: Soybean Oil contains vitamin E, an antioxidant that helps protect cells from oxidative stress and
promotes skin health.
